需求管理工具的功能以:1. DOORS;2. Polarion;3. JAMA;4. PingCode;5. ONES为例。其中,DOORS一如既往的功能强大,能让你对需求、设计、代码、测试进行快速的关联,支持Word、Excel的导入以及导出。
一、需求管理工具的功能
1. DOORS
这款IBM的需求管理软件在国内的知名度是相当的高。较早之前我是接触的DOORS 8.0,当时还是C/S架构的产品。现在已经发展到DOORS Next Generation了,简称 DOORS NG。新版本的DOORS一如既往的功能强大。
能让你对需求、设计、代码、测试进行快速的关联。支持Word、Excel的导入以及导出。另外,改版为B/S的架构后,增加了很多“社交”的元素,比如添加评论等等。最让我觉得印象深刻的是,支持线上的图形绘制。这里的图形绘制包括了界面原型、UML等。
2. Polarion
这个软件是西门子旗下的工具。
其实我觉得这个更像是一个项目管理的工具,包括对每个项目的资源分配和职责确定。对于项目中所需要使用到的文档,有个统存储和管理的地方。这些文档你可以导入,或者创建在线的结构化文档。对于需求的管理,支持多种视图,列表、树、路线图等等。
我觉得这个设计其实主要还是针对项目经理的。因为很多时候,单单看列表是无法掌握整体的项目进展情况的。另外,也支持在线图形的创建,支持的种类挺多的,特别是针对移动端的控件支持。我觉得这个会是一个加分项,如果你所在的公司需要做移动端的业务。
3. JAMA
这是一款专业的需求管理软件。一开始进去也是以项目为维度进行管理的,但没有像P那样很正式的方式去管理,只是去建立一个项目空间。同样支持UML的图形,但是对于界面设计的部分就比较弱了。需求创建的界面比较简洁,内容比较简单,能够满足基本的使用需要。
4. PingCode
有标准的需求模板,可显示清晰的需求流转过程。
明确的优先级分类,让整个需求规划更有序。
需求评审:支持多种维度定义需求(需求合理性、需求是否明确、合理性需求优先级、异常需求处理结果等)。
不同状态区分需求进度,支持各种报表(比如:甘特图、燃尽图等)直观展现整个项目需求进度。
规划迭代:每个迭代确认后,需求可拆解,创建成单个研发任务指派到人,基于任务可自动关联测试报告,缺陷、代码等(可与GitHub等工具打通)。
5. ONES
有标准的需求模板,可显示详细的需求流转过程。
包含关联代码、关联工作项、关联文件、以及详情描述等。
有详细的状态分类:未开始、进行中、已完成、已拒绝等。
明确的优先级分类,让整个需求规划更有序。
显示形式可用表格、看板、列表等。
有详细的可跟踪动态列表,需求执行路径一目了然。
批量建工作项、子工作项、变更工作项等。
延伸阅读:
二、需求采集
需求采集是为了得到用户的痛点。需求是无法通过学习和读书来直接获得。需求分为一手需求和二手需求。一手就是直接从潜在目标用户采集,从无到有。二手需求是推过来的感觉。二手需求的采集工具~单项需求卡片(描述了一个用户的需求到底包含什么内容,重点是描述用户场景,谁在什么地点产生了何种需求)产品的需求工作不只是需求分析人员的事,涉及产品每一个干系人的义务,至少得参与采集的过程。拿到卡片以后,需要主动找提交人交流,完善卡片的内容。花费的时间要逐渐缩短,将用户需求转化为产品需求才有价值。
以上就是关于需求管理工具功能的内容希望对大家有帮助。